So, what makes a newspaper announcement effective? Let’s break it down, keeping oscitu002639ssc in mind. First and foremost, clarity is key. The announcement must clearly state the purpose: in this case, to inform the public about a missing boy and to solicit their help in finding him. The language should be straightforward and easy to understand, avoiding jargon or ambiguous terms. Use simple sentences and focus on the essential details.

Next, the announcement should include a detailed description of the missing person. This would typically include oscitu002639ssc's name, age, physical appearance (height, weight, hair color, eye color), and any distinguishing features (birthmarks, scars, etc.). It's also crucial to mention what he was last seen wearing, as this can help people remember if they saw someone matching that description. Including a recent photograph is incredibly beneficial, as it allows people to visually recognize the missing child.

In addition to the physical description, the announcement should include information about the circumstances of his disappearance. Where and when was he last seen? Was he with anyone? Were there any unusual circumstances surrounding his disappearance? Providing these details can help people recall relevant information and potentially offer leads to investigators. It is important to provide contact information for the authorities or the family, so anyone with information can easily reach out.

The tone of the announcement should be carefully considered. While it's important to convey the urgency of the situation, it's also crucial to avoid language that is overly emotional or sensationalized. The goal is to inform and engage the public, not to scare them. A calm, factual tone can inspire confidence and encourage people to come forward with information. Always ensure that all information is accurate and verified to avoid spreading misinformation.

The Evolution of Announcements in the Digital Age

While newspapers remain a valuable resource, the digital age has brought about significant changes in how announcements are disseminated. Online news platforms, social media, and dedicated missing person websites have expanded the reach and speed of information dissemination. This evolution has both advantages and disadvantages.

One of the main advantages is the ability to reach a much wider audience, almost instantaneously. A newspaper announcement might be limited to a local readership, but an online announcement can be shared globally in a matter of seconds. This can be particularly helpful in cases where a missing person may have traveled to another city or country. Social media platforms allow for interactive engagement, enabling people to share information, offer support, and coordinate search efforts in real-time. Websites dedicated to missing persons provide a centralized hub for information, resources, and updates.

However, the digital age also presents challenges. The spread of misinformation is a significant concern. Unverified or inaccurate information can quickly go viral, potentially hindering the search efforts and causing additional distress to the family. The sheer volume of information online can also make it difficult to discern what is credible and reliable. Privacy concerns are another important consideration. Sharing personal information online can expose individuals to risks such as identity theft or harassment. It is therefore crucial to exercise caution and critical thinking when using digital platforms to share or consume information about missing persons.
